National parks near Alcorn County, Mississippi

Alcorn County is one town for park planning. See national parks near Corinth — it reaches the same parks.

The closest national park to Alcorn County, Mississippi is Mammoth Cave National Park — about 206 mi (332 km) away, or roughly 5 hr 20 min of driving.

Nothing here is a comfortable day trip — the nearest parks are better as an overnight or a weekend.
